Tokomasari Reef - Kerama Islands
Tokomasari Reef is a solid intermediate dive in the Keramas. We typically find ourselves drifting along a gentle slope, keeping an eye out for larger pelagics moving through the blue. It’s not uncommon to spot reef sharks making lazy passes, and the occasional eagle ray might glide by if you’re lucky. This site is a good choice for divers looking for a relaxed drift and the chance of some bigger animal encounters, without any overly challenging conditions.
